WebSoak laces in warm water for about 5 minutes. Remove laces and rub your cleaner/detergent of choice into the laces. Add cleaner/detergent to the water. Put the … If the laces have stains that do not come out in regular washing, you can give them a bleach soak. Chlorine bleach or oxygen bleachwork for removing protein-based stains, dyes, and tannins. The type you use depends on the material you're washing. For cotton laces, use chlorine bleach. Webiron (one's) shoelaces dated slang To go to the toilet. It's time for me to iron my shoelaces, fellas—be back in a few. See also: iron Farlex Dictionary of Idioms. © 2024 Farlex, Inc, all … WebNov 22, 2016 · iron my shoelaces A slang term for using the restroom.
